Regardless get this first on the TT...Abt springs and Bilstein shocks (for performance and comfort) or Bilstein or Stasis Coilovers (for extreme performance: will be too harsh a spring rate for some urban road enviroments with large 19" wheels and 30 or 35%profile) . ..Then get the jetex exhaust (low cost super high quality, and sounds quiet inside and like the hounds from hell from the rear...only one issue I'd wished they would put tangs on the hangers...but thats minor...5/16x2" self tapping washers headed screws fix that).....and an Abt chip....
